The large-cap segment of the Indian equity market exhibited a mixed performance on 24 Jul 2026, with the BSE 100 index declining marginally by 0.24% on the day and registering a sharper 1.67% drop over the past five sessions. While heavyweight defensive stocks showed resilience, cyclical names struggled, reflecting investor caution amid ongoing macroeconomic uncertainties and sector-specific factors.

Overall Large-Cap Index Performance

The BSE 100 large-cap index has been under pressure recently, slipping 0.24% on 24 Jul 2026. This decline extends a five-day losing streak, with the index down 1.67% over that period. Market breadth within the segment was negative, as 54 stocks declined against 46 advancing, resulting in an advance-decline ratio of 0.85x. This breadth suggests a cautious stance among investors, with selective buying in certain pockets offset by broader profit-taking.

Top and Bottom Performers

Among the large-cap constituents, United Spirits emerged as the best performer, delivering a robust return of 4.07% in recent trading. The stock’s outperformance is attributed to steady demand trends and positive sentiment around the consumer discretionary sector. Conversely, Hero MotoCorp lagged significantly, posting a 2.70% decline. The two-wheeler manufacturer’s shares have been under pressure due to subdued volume growth and concerns over input cost inflation.

Sectoral and Stock-Specific Trends

Within the large-cap universe, defensive sectors such as consumer staples and paints have shown relative strength. Asian Paints, a bellwether in the paints sector, has been rated from bullish to mildly bullish, reflecting steady demand and margin stability. Similarly, Adani Ports, a key infrastructure stock, has seen its rating move from bullish to mildly bullish, supported by improving cargo volumes and operational efficiencies.

On the industrial front, Cummins India has witnessed an upgrade in its technical rating from mildly bullish to bullish, accompanied by a fundamental rating upgrade from Hold to Buy. This reflects improving earnings visibility and a favourable outlook on the industrial engine segment. JSW Steel also remains in a bullish to mildly bullish zone, buoyed by stable steel prices and healthy order books.

Upcoming Earnings and Market Implications

Investors are closely watching earnings announcements from several large-cap stocks in the coming days. AU Small Finance Bank and IDFC First Bank will report results on 25 Jul 2026, while Indus Towers, Coforge, and Bharat Electron are scheduled to declare on 27 Jul 2026. These results will provide further clarity on sectoral trends and earnings momentum, potentially influencing large-cap index direction in the near term.
